The debate heats up because it pits the raw, aggressive thrash metal of Tom Araya and Slayer against the more mainstream, yet darkly charismatic metal of Ozzy Osbourne. Each represents a different era and style of metal, sparking intense discussions and loyalty among different fan bases.
Fans admire Tom Araya for his intense vocal style and the raw power he brought to Slayer, one of the most influential thrash metal bands. His commitment to the genre and no-compromise attitude resonate deeply with metal purists who appreciate the genuine spirit of heavy metal.
Ozzy's overwhelming lead is partly due to his iconic status as the 'Prince of Darkness' and his broader appeal beyond just metal fans. From his groundbreaking work with Black Sabbath to his successful solo career and memorable TV appearances, Ozzy has captured the hearts of a wide range of fans over the decades.
